Put the golden syrup in the bottom of a glass dish - either a pudding basin or one of those little Pyrex ones - add a bit of lemon juice if wished. This light, fluffy steamed pudding cooks in just four minutes in the microwave. Serve it with golden syrup, or jam and custard.
